site stats

Hdf5 dataloader

WebSource code for myria3d.pctl.dataset.hdf5. import copy import os import os.path as osp from numbers import Number from typing import Callable, List, Optional import h5py import torch from torch.utils.data import Dataset from torch_geometric.data import Data from tqdm import tqdm from myria3d.pctl.dataset.utils import (LAS_PATHS_BY_SPLIT_DICT_TYPE, … Web12 apr 2024 · The HDF5 Dataset Class. I designed the HDF5 Dataset class with multiple goals in mind: Use folders (including subfolders) containing HDF5 files as a data source, …

I/O Issues in Loading Several Large H5PY Files (Pytorch)

Web7 mag 2024 · Using DataLoader. import glob from hdf5_dataloader. dataset import HDF5Dataset from hdf5_dataloader. transforms import ArrayToTensor, … Webpytorch dataloader数据加载占用了大部分时间,各位大佬都是怎么解决的? - 人民艺术家的回答 - 知乎 https: ... 建议转成单独的文件,可以选择的格式可以考虑:TFRecord(Tensorflow)、recordIO(recordIO)、hdf5、 pth ... fnaf 4 cupcake how to avoid https://mickhillmedia.com

myria3d.pctl.dataset.hdf5 — myria3d 3.3.2 documentation

Web23 mar 2024 · How many times do you call the loader? Does the loader write to the same HDF5 file and dataset with each call? If so, in method 1, the loader is simply overwriting … WebDataLoader中多进程高效处理hdf5文件这个问题其实在Pytorch论坛上早就有了讨论和回答,但知乎等论坛上大多还是建议对于hdf5文件处理时设置num_workder=0,这显然不是 … WebThen I simply pass this into a pytorch dataloader as follows. train_dataset = My_H5Dataset(hdf5_data_folder_train) train_ms = MySampler(train_dataset) trainloader = torch.utils.data.DataLoader(train_dataset, batch_size=batch_size, sampler=train_ms,num_workers=2) My other method was to manually define an iterator. … greens plumbing casper

dimensions/dataloader.py at master · ppope/dimensions · GitHub

Category:GitHub - mvsjober/pytorch-hdf5

Tags:Hdf5 dataloader

Hdf5 dataloader

【PyTorch】メモリに乗り切らない大規模データのためのHDF5操 …

WebFile对象充当HDF5根组的双重职责,并充当您进入文件的入口点。文件中所有对象的名称均为文本字符串(str)。这些将在传递给HDF5 C库之前,使用HDF5批准的UTF-8编码进行编码。 还可以使用字节字符串检索对象,这些字符串将原样传递给HDF5。 Web27 nov 2024 · File对象充当HDF5根组的双重职责,并充当您进入文件的入口点。文件中所有对象的名称均为文本字符串(str)。这些将在传递给HDF5 C库之前,使用HDF5批准的UTF-8编码进行编码。 还可以使用字节字符串检索对象,这些字符串将原样传递给HDF5。

Hdf5 dataloader

Did you know?

Web13 dic 2024 · Combining Pytorch dataloader and h5py was bit problematic but found a fix for that. There may be better solution that I am not aware of. In usual pytorch dataloader, I open the hdf5 file in the __init__() function and then read from them in __getitem__(). However in the case of num of workers > 1 it fails. Web6 lug 2024 · Then I simply pass this into a pytorch dataloader as follows. train_dataset = My_H5Dataset (hdf5_data_folder_train) train_ms = MySampler (train_dataset) …

Web23 mar 2024 · How many times do you call the loader? Does the loader write to the same HDF5 file and dataset with each call? If so, in method 1, the loader is simply overwriting the existing data with the new data. You will see this in the file and dataset size -- they won't change after multiple calls to the loader with method 1. – Web29 gen 2024 · Any thoughts? def proc_images(data_dir ='flower-data', train = True): """ Saves compressed, resized images as HDF5 datsets Returns data.h5, where each …

Web基本设置. dataset:torch.Dataset 子类的一个实例。; batch_size:批量大小,默认为 1; shuffle:指定是否打乱数据集。默认为 False; 在单进程下(num_workers=0),根据是否需要数据加载的可复现性,可以通过 shuffle 参数控制 Dataloader 的随机性。 我们之后会看到,多进程下需要更复杂的设置来保证可复现性。 Web26 ago 2024 · 问题 最近用pytorch做实验时,遇到加载大量数据的问题。实验数据大小在400Gb,而本身机器的memory只有256Gb,显然无法将数据一次全部load到memory。解决方法 首先自定义一个MyDataset继承torch.utils.data.Dataset,然后将MyDataset的对象feed in torch.utils.data.DataLoader()即可。

Web23 apr 2024 · There are a couple of ways one could speed up data loading with increasing level of difficulty: Improve image loading times. Load & normalize images and cache in RAM (or on disk) Produce transformations and save them to disk. Apply non-cache'able transforms (rotations, flips, crops) in batched manner. Prefetching.

Web4 ott 2024 · Dataloader will run this 64 times (=batch_size) and will return a list containing 64 consecutive lines. Hence we also need to split the text and label for each line and apply the preprocess ... green split soup recipeWeb任务:图像分类任务 原因:本身通过pytorch的ImageFolder方法读取数据,但是训练中发现了奇怪的问题,就是有时训练快,有时训练慢,不知道如何解决。同学推荐我使用HDF5的方法进行训练。 train_transforms = T.Com… greens plus advanced multiWeb11 ago 2024 · The WebDataset I/O library for PyTorch, together with the optional AIStore server and Tensorcom RDMA libraries, provide an efficient, simple, and standards-based … green split pea soup with ham hocksWeb3 apr 2024 · Source Code. Click here to obtain code for all platforms.. Pre-built Binary Distributions. The pre-built binary distributions in the table below contain the HDF5 … fnaf 4 death screenWeb看回dataloader.py的224行,得到sampler是个迭代器,迭代器里面是乱序的[0~n-1]的数值,继续往下看。 刚才说了dataloader.py的228行就是我们遇见的通常情况,所以debug就会进入到230行,然后创建实例对象,现在看一下这个类,是怎么对sampler迭代器进行操作的,返回的又是什么。 fnaf 4 crying child nameWeb2 feb 2024 · よくわからなかったので忘れないように... HDF5はなに? たくさんのいろんな種類のデータをひとつのファイルで管理できる便利なファイルフォーマット ディレクトリ構造によって管理できて直感的 またPythonでもNumPyやPan... fnaf 4 dlc charactersWebThen I simply pass this into a pytorch dataloader as follows. train_dataset = My_H5Dataset(hdf5_data_folder_train) train_ms = MySampler(train_dataset) trainloader … green split pea soup with ham in the crockpot